Transaction 6c88baab5d07d753929e37f637146268218df22aa472125a28d07430511dac4a
1 Input
1 Output
-
6c88baab5d07d753929e37f637146268218df22aa472125a28d07430511dac4a:0
- value
- 952746
- script pubkey
- OP_0 OP_PUSHBYTES_20 d1eb57ac44b0708953b2355e6880b865a37d1b6e
- address
- bc1q68440tzykpcgj5ajx40x3q9cvk3h6xmwd9ew2v